How many gallons of water in an acre inch?

An international acre is 4840 square yards or 6,212,640 square inches.An imperial gallon is 277.14 cubic inches.6,212,640 divided by 277.14 = 22,610 gallons approximately.A US liquid gallon is 231 cu inches hence 1 acre inch = 27,154.3 US gallons (rounded)


How many gallons is 1 inch of rain to a acre?

Well, you know there are 43,560 square feet in an acre, and you know there are 12 inches to a foot. The next clue you need is a conversion factor from volume in gallons to the units of area, which in this case is inches; so, there are 231 cubic inches to a gallon. You now have all the information you need to algebraically determine the number of gallons in an acre inch.

How many gallons of water does a 1000 acre lake that is 7 feet deep hold?

A 1000 acre lake that is 7 feet deep (uniformly) will have 7000 acre feet of water in it. An acre foot is an acre of water one foot deep, and the unit is used to measure reservoir water capacity. The conversion factor is that one acre foot equals about 325,851.5 gallons. The lake in question is holding 7000 times 325,851.5 gallons of water.
